Product Description
Ideal for calligraphy and lettering, the Tradio pens from Pentel Arts will bring style and elegance to your writing. This pack includes three pens with different nib sizes: 1.4 millimeters, 1.8 millimeters, and 2.1 millimeters Read More

I can’t comment on the calligraphy nibs, but I have a Tradio with a regular fountain pen nib and it is super smooth. I really like it so was looking into these. I would join this drop if the nib widths weren’t so wide. These are just too broad for my writing style. If these are as smooth as the FP nib, they would be good writers.
Anybody have any comments on how these write and how well they hold up?
I've been interested in getting a calligraphy set for some time, now, but I am caught between wanting something that is good quality and not having loads of money to spend on it. This set has a price I am willing to pay (assuming the drop meets its goal), but I can't find any reviews for it online.
I'm sort of bouncing back and forth between this drop and a Lamy Joy 3-nib calligraphy set. It has a single body and three easily-interchangeable tips (each tip is basically a nib, grip, and cartridge holder). My main reason for considering the Lamy set is that I already have a Lamy Studio, so the nibs would all be interchangeable if I ever wished to do so. I already replaced the Studio's original medium nib with an extra-fine, so adding this set would give me 5 compatible nibs. If the Pentel set would be better writers or similar in performance, but a better quality product, I would value that over nib compatability with my current collection, though.
